§ 1155. Provision of mission statement
(a)Prior to the acquisition of property by gift, a museum, upon request, shall provide a donor or prospective donor with a written copy of its mission statement and collections policy, which shall include policies and procedures of the museum related to deaccessioning.
(b)If the museum has the knowledge of a planned bequest of any property prior to the death of the testator, the museum shall provide the testator with a written copy of its mission statement and collections policy, which shall include policies and procedures of the museum relating to deaccessioning.
(c)Any museum that routinely makes its mission statement and collections policy available on its website shall be deemed to have complied with this section. (Added 2007, No. 127 (Adj. Sess.), § 1.)
